Please see below, slightly adapted from a post by @'69FuryIIIConvertible back in 2013:

D: Dodge
L: Low (Polara)
27: Convertible

T: 350 HP 440 engine
0: 1970
D: Belvidere, IL, USA plant

235593: Sequence number ( VIN = DL27T0D235593 )

E85 : 440 350 HP engine
D32: Heavy Duty Automatic Transmission
EW1: White Exterior Color
L6X9: Trim - Polara - Vinyl Bucket Seats (L6), Black (X9)
TX9: Black Int. Door Frames
410: Scheduled Build Date = April 10, 1970
083454: Order number

V3W: White Convertible Top
A01: Light Package
A04: Basic (Radio) Group
B41: Front Disc Brakes w/Standard 10in RR Drum
C21: Center Front Seat Cushion ("buddy seat")
C55: Bucket Seats

G11: Tinted Glass (all windows)
L31: Hood/Fender Mounted Turn Signals
L35: Cornering Lamps
M25: Wide sill moldings
M31: Belt Moldings
R11: Radio Solid State AM (2 Watts)

V01: Mono Tone Paint Treatment
V5X: Body Side Stripes, Black
Y05: Build to USA Specs
Y14: Sold Car
END: End of Sales Codes
